For the direct code entry, turn on the device that you want the remote to control. Find the codes for that brand of device. Then press and hold the appropriate device button (TV, for example). The on-off button will light up and remain lit. While holding the device button, enter the first four digit number for that make of device. The on-off button will turn off while you press the digits in the code and then come back on. Release the device button and check if the light for the on-off button turns off or blinks 4 times. If it flashes, the code was not properly entered or isn't a valid code. If the light turns off, check if the remote controls all of the functions of the device.
If you didn't enter a correct code or the remote doesn't control all of the features of the device, repeat the steps above. (Either correct the original code that you entered or enter another code for the manufacturer/device.)
Please note that universal remotes have code lists that are limited to those for devices released 6 months or more before the remote was programmed. If your device is newer, then you may need a new remote.
